The Chairman Board of Trustees of Sobi 101.9 FM, Mal. Lukman Olayiwola Mustapha has donated relief materials worth over ₦10million Naira to victims of recent rainstorm in Kwara state capital, Ilorin.
While handing the relief materials which consists bundles of roofing sheets and packets of nails over to owners of some of the households within the Ilorin metropolis affected by the rainstorm, Lukman Mustapha who was represented by Mr. AbdulRahman Bolaji Aare expressed grief over the incidence and advised strongly against deforestation to avert possibility of future occurrence of such natural disaster.
“I was saddened by the magnitude of havoc caused by the recent rainstorm in Ilorin, the pictures I saw were so terrible and I feel we must support our people to overcome the devastating implications of the disaster on their socioeconomic wellbeing, and that is why we are offering our widow’s mite to cushion its effects”, he said.
“I want to call on all Kwarans to ensure we imbibe the culture of tree planting as an antidote to future possibility of rainstorm and ensure our drainages are always clean to prevent flooding and also preserve our environment and guarantee a healthy living”, Mustapha added.
Representatives of different communities that benefitted from Mustapha’s gesture in their separate remarks expressed gratitude to him for always rising to the need of the people through his exceptional philanthropy at all time.
